The UFM News letter, later Australasian news letter, was published by the Unevangelized Fields Mission, Melbourne. Some issues of the newsletter include reports relating to areas of Amazonia, Africa and New Guinea. The microfilm includes the Annual report of the Unevangelized Fields Mission, Australia and New Zealand Branch, for 1943, 1944, 1945 and 1945-1946.
